    It's my latest purchase, it's no where near brand new.
    It's a 1996 Volvo 850R Estate 2.3litre 280bhp automatic.
    With complete service history, spanning over 296.000 km
    I also got it with the original 17" dark gray alloy's, but because we are entering the winter i thought it would be wise to keep it on some 15" winter tires.

    After driving a 1997 Saab 900 for a year and a half, I'm pretty happy to have found my perfect Volvo 850
